Preheat the air fryer to 375°F for 5 minutes. Lightly brush or spray the basket with olive oil.
In a bowl, combine ground beef, salt, black pepper, garlic powder, onion powder, and Worcestershire. Mix just until combined.
Divide the mixture into 4 equal portions. Form into 0.5-inch-thick patties slightly wider than the buns and press a small dimple in the center of each.
Place patties in a single layer in the basket (cook in batches if needed). Air fry at 375°F for 6 minutes.
Flip the patties and cook 4 to 6 minutes more, or until the internal temperature reaches 160°F.
Add a slice of cheese to each patty during the last 1 minute to melt.
Toast buns in the air fryer for 1 to 2 minutes if desired. Assemble burgers and serve immediately.
Notes
Use 80/20 beef for the juiciest burgers. Avoid overcrowding; cook in batches for best browning. For food safety, cook ground beef to 160°F. Leftovers keep up to 3 days refrigerated.
